Output 093386b81feb7d22ddf9a7784d42f930794ce5ede760c0351dac13a17ff083a4: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f690ca5d191fe64e2c5ef4172bc06363f35475d OP_EQUAL
address
MDgSeUZycHViX1Ka6qaKrPCDYh83cz5LKA
transaction
093386b81feb7d22ddf9a7784d42f930794ce5ede760c0351dac13a17ff083a4
spent
true